5-foot-11, 176-pound, average athletic frame, back is wide, shoulders and legs have some strength to him. A right-handed pitcher, who has attended a few PBR events, continues to impress, competes at a high level off the mound. The delivery has tempo and timing to it. The hands start high and drop down on rocker step and then raise back up with leg raise. The delivery builds momentum and speed throughout. The arm action is a little longer on the backside, comes out of a natural ¾ slot. The fastball is pounded to both sides of the plate and is down in the zone, has some sink to the armside. The fastball was clocked at 79-82 mph, up a few ticks from previous workouts. The breaking ball was up a tick as well, clocked at 71-75 mph, more of a slider, comes out of the same slot as fastball, is an above average pitch. The changeup was 70-72 mph. Throws a heavy ball, times to the plate were 1.50, attacks the zone and hitters. At the plate, hits from the right side, the stance is wide hands start low, path is level, could stay through it more. The tee exit velocity was 80 mph. Projects for me as a bullpen arm who can throw multiple times on a weekend.

On the mound, the fastball touched 78 mph with arm side run. The breaking ball was short and very good at times, touching 74 mph. The pitch could be an out pitch with a little more hand speed to it. The changeup is a work in progress, touching 71. The delivery is clean with a ¾ slot. The lift is athletic and he repeats good direction with his feet. The glove side needs to be tightened up, as he pulls the glove and front shoulder of target too soon. Pounds the zone with strikes. At the plate, had a tee exit velocity of 86 mph as he hits out of a wide base with under control feet. Throws the barrel to the ball creating life with his hands. Ran a 4.58 down the line on his dig. In the field, showed average feet and a playable glove in the infield. Threw 77 mph across the diamond with accuracy. Should be a pitcher at the next level and he can spin the ball. 1.62 to the plate from the stretch.

5-foot-11, 175-pound average athletic frame, has plenty of room to fill out. A right-handed pitcher, delivery has good tempo and rhythm to it. The hands start chest high, on the step back they drop down and raise again with leg raise. The arm works out of a natural ¾ slot, it’s short and clean on the back side. He showed the ability to throw three pitches for strikes. The fastball was clocked at 77-78 mph, with good sink and he pounded the bottom part of the strike zone. Curveball was 67-69 mph gets around it, has some slurve break to it, also threw a slider at 72 mph with good depth. The change up has a chance to be a plus pitch thrown at 74-75 mph, sold it well with good arm speed. Times to the plate 1.40-1.62. A serious strike thrower, could stay stronger on the bottom half in the beginning part of delivery.
